Angular material manual pdf

Jan 08, 2020 angular will take this is a call to run changedetectionstrategy on the components and their component chain alone. Angular material 2 cheat sheet by gregfinzer download. It also comes with endtoend scenario runner which eliminates test flakiness by understanding the inner workings of angularjs. Material design is a modern and authentically digital design language. We can use font ligature as an icon by putting the ligature text in. In this course, we will quickly build a realwork application angular ui application, take a tour of angular material, and learn how ngmaterial can be used in. Getting started with angular material 2 loiane groner. Material design is a specification for a unified system of visual, motion, and interaction design that adapts across different devices. In the html templates we can simply type matand the extension provide code snippets for the components available in angulat material. These angular docs help you learn and use the angular framework and development platform, from your first app to optimizing complex singlepage apps for enterprises. Configuring core application to work with angular 2 and typescript.

The angular material is an ui aspect library for angular js developers. The app uses feature detection, not user agent sniffing. Angular material provides quite some palettes out of the box and many times it will be enough but sometimes we will need to use colors defined in companys design manual to achieve consistent. This book is a great opportunity to learn using it with the angular framework. Angular tutorial updated to angular 7 techiediaries. The angularjs material library is a mature and stable product that is ready for production use. We are going to look at change detection for angular 7 below. Angular material is a collection of material design components for angular. The complete guide to angular material themes tomas. Our build process uses dgeni, the wonderful documentation generator built by pete bacon darwin. By using these components you can apply material design very easily. Our goal is to deliver a lean, lightweight set of angularjs native ui elements that implement the material design specification for use in angularjs singlepage applications spas. Angular material 2 cheat sheet by gregfinzer cheatography.

Angular cli v6 supports the addition of packages through the ng add command which executes in one step the set of otherwise individually needed commands. Angular material components enable in constructing attractive, regular, and useful internet pages and internet apps while adhering to trendy internet layout standards like browser portability, tool independence, and sleek degradation. Getting started with angular and electron angular prior to v6, youll instead want to make the change in your projects angular cli. Angular material tutorial for beginners learn angular. Download it once and read it on your kindle device, pc, phones or tablets. Projects developed in angular 2 will work without any issues with angular 4. Angular bootstrap with material design powerful and free. The angularjs material docs are generated from the source code. Angular material container example directive layout. It comes with a complete rewrite, and various improvements including optimized builds and faster compile times. Our goal is to deliver a lean, lightweight set of angularjsnative ui elements that implement the material design specification for use in angularjs singlepage applications sp. Angular material components help in constructing attractive, consistent, and functional web pages and web applications while adhering to modern web design principles like browser portability, device. A template is html that tells angular how to render a component templates include data bindings as well as other components and directives angular 2 leverages native dom events and properties which dramatically reduces the need for a ton of builtin directives angular 2 leverages shadow dom to do some really.

The documentation itself uses the angularjs material layout, components, and themes. Angularjs was designed from ground up to be testable. Its the bible for angular vijay ganta, head of engineering staff at reactore. Finely tuned performance, because every millisecond counts. Angular is a platform for building mobile and desktop web applications. Developers should note that angular material v1 works only with angular 1. Jul 15, 2017 this is the beginning of our angular material series. In this angular tutorial, we are going to see how does change detection strategy. In this first part youll be walked through the steps which are need to setup an angular project include the angular material design library. React is a javascript library, and it is much older compared with angular. Every time there is a change in the app, angular will perform changedetectorref on all the components whether it is a network request or user event, change detection will be performed by angular. It encourages behaviorview separation, comes prebundled with mocks, and takes full advantage of dependency injection.

Thanks to angular cli 7, you can get started with angular 7 by generating a new project quickly with a variety of flags to customize and control the generation process as a recap, we have seen different ways to create a new angular 7 project. Angular bootstrap with material design powerful and free ui. It is very simple to create content container in angular material. Angular combines declarative templates, dependency injection, end to end tooling, and integrated best practices to solve development challenges. Join the community of millions of developers who build compelling user interfaces with angular. The indepth, complete, and uptodate book on angular 8. However, it is difficult to learn when augmented with redux. So, when i click the capture button, it will generate a pdf in a4 size of paper. Material design is inspired by the physical world and its textures, including how they reflect light and cast shadows. Hit the ground running with comprehensive, modern ui components that work across the web, mobile, and desktop. In this angular 5 tutorial, we are going to build a notes app from scratch. I really appreciate the fact that they are pdf that you can. Angular material i about the tutorial angular material is a ui component library for angular js developers. Angular material depends on angular, angular animate and angular aria.

In the next tutorial, were going to start learning about the fundamentals of angular. Devdocs is an api documentation browser which supports the following browsers. Angular 98 change detection tutorial with example positronx. Angular material container example directive layout padding.

I used to import the material library into the base module, app. Lets start by grabbing the source code for angular material. Apr 24, 2018 angular 7, was just released and has a lot of changes and new features under the hood particularly regarding angular cli 7 such as cli prompts and a minimal flag. Install with bower install with npm view source on github doc humanizedoc directivebrackets. The result is a system better structured for dynamic page updates. If youre using bower or npm to manage your dependencies, then they will be automatically installed alongside angular material. Material surfaces reimagine the mediums of paper and ink. Angular material v2 development is also in progress at the angular material2 github repository. Build your first web apps with angular 8 this book will walk you through building several apps with angular while learning new concepts and practices along the way. We can decode change detection with the help of a clear example.

This project provides a set of reusable, welltested, and accessible ui components for angularjs developers. This control acts as a realtime suggestion box as soon as the user types in the input area. Material design is guided by print design methods typography, grids, space, scale, color, and imagery to create hierarchy, meaning. I have used a capture button to generate the pdf of an html table. Angular is a platform that makes it easy to build applications with the web. We decided to prioritize speed and new features over support for older browsers. Angular rxjs subjects and observables with api requests. This book is beginners friendly and doesnt assume any prior experience with angular.

Angular material 11 the mdautocomplete, an angular directive, is used as a special input control with an inbuilt dropdown to show all possible matches to a custom query. Here in this tutorial we are going to explain how you can create angular material content container. In this angular 78 pdf tutorial, youll learn how to build multiple web applications with a angular. With the release of angular 6 the usage of angular. In this tutorial well also see whats new with the new angular 7 version and also learn how to upgrade our an existing angular 6 to angular 7.

React js can be packaged with other programming libraries. In angularjs applications, you move the job of filling page templates with data from the server to the client. Angular material 2 cheat sheet by gregfinzer download free. Angular material recently released version 1 which we consider to be stable and ready for production use. Angularjs is what html would have been, had it been designed for building webapps. In this course, we will quickly build a realwork application angular ui application, take a tour of angular material, and learn how. You can also use our online editor to edit and run the code online. You can start the app using the electron npm script weve created. Angular material and angular 6 material design for. Angular 4 released in march 2017 proves to be a major breakthrough and is the latest release from the angular team after angular2. The book to learn angular material from unraveling series 6 kindle edition by novak, istvan.